Leptospirosis Surveillance in Réunion. Epidemiological Update as of March 16, 2023.
Key Points
Seasonal resurgence of leptospirosis, linked to the rainy season. This time of year is particularly conducive to soil runoff, which causes the spread of leptospires in the environment. It also presents temperature and humidity conditions favorable to the survival of the bacteria in water and wet environments.
26 cases reported to the ARS as of March 12, 2023 (compared to 36 as of March 12, 2022).
Given the recent heavy rains, an increase in the number of cases is expected over the coming weeks.
